Old Family Purple Strain Overview

Old Family Purple is a classic indica-dominant cannabis strain with deep genetic roots in the cannabis breeding community. The strain traces its origins to the legendary 'Old Family' genetics that have been preserved and cultivated by dedicated breeders for decades. While its exact lineage is somewhat shrouded in secrecy, it is widely believed to be a phenotype of the original Purple Kush or a closely related purple indica variety that has been stabilized through selective breeding over multiple generations. The strain gained prominence in the 1990s and early 2000s as part of the 'purple' cannabis movement, where breeders selectively cultivated plants expressing vibrant purple pigmentation.

Visually, Old Family Purple is characterized by its striking appearance featuring dense, tightly-packed buds that often display a range of colors from deep forest green to vibrant purple and violet hues. The purple coloration is most pronounced in cooler temperatures during the flowering phase, a trait common to many anthocyanin-rich cannabis varieties. The buds are typically covered in a thick layer of frosty trichomes and orange pistils, creating a visually appealing contrast. The strain's name reflects both its heritage ('Old Family') and its distinctive coloration ('Purple'), indicating its status as a preserved genetic line with consistent characteristics.

Notable features of Old Family Purple include its robust growth structure, relatively short flowering time for an indica, and its distinctive aroma profile that combines earthy, grape-like notes with subtle hints of spice and pine. The strain has maintained popularity among both medical and recreational users due to its consistent effects and reliable performance. While not as commercially widespread as some modern hybrids, Old Family Purple remains a respected strain among connoisseurs and breeders who value traditional genetics with proven characteristics.

Old Family Purple Strain Growing Information

Old Family Purple is considered a moderate difficulty strain to cultivate, suitable for growers with some experience. The strain has a flowering time of approximately 8-9 weeks when grown indoors, with outdoor harvests typically ready in late September to early October in northern hemisphere climates. Plants tend to remain relatively compact, reaching heights of 3-4 feet indoors and 4-6 feet outdoors, making them suitable for limited space grows. Yield is moderate to high, with indoor growers reporting 14-18 ounces per square meter under optimal conditions, and outdoor plants producing 16-20 ounces per plant.

The strain performs well in both indoor and outdoor environments but shows its best coloration when exposed to cooler nighttime temperatures (approximately 10-15°F drop) during the final 2-3 weeks of flowering. This temperature fluctuation encourages the expression of purple pigments. Old Family Purple prefers a stable environment with good air circulation to prevent mold, as the dense buds can be susceptible to bud rot in humid conditions. Nutrient requirements are moderate, with some growers reporting sensitivity to nitrogen during flowering. The strain responds well to training techniques like topping and low-stress training (LST) to maximize yield. Outdoor cultivation is recommended in Mediterranean or similar climates with consistent temperatures and low humidity during flowering.
